فلیپ فلاپ Master-Slave D:
فلیپ فلاپ پایه ای نوع D می تواند بیشتر نیز ارتقا داده شود و یک فلیپ فلاپ SR دومی نیز به خروجی آن اضافه شود که این فلیپ فلاپ با یک پالس کلاک مکمل فعال سازی می شود.
این نوع از فلیپ فلاپ های نوع D را فلیپ فلاپ فرمان ده-فرمان بر یا Master-Slave می گویند.
در لبه بالا رونده (سطح LOW به سطح HIGH) پالس کلاک طبقه اول، فلیپ فلاپ Mater حالت ورودی را به D لچ می کند، در حالی که حالت خروجی غیرفعال است.
در لبه پایین رونده (سطح HIGH به سطح LOW) پالس کلاک مربوط به طبقه دوم که Slave نام دارد، فعال می شود و به مقدار خروجی از طبقه قبل از خود یا طبقه Master لچ می شود.
بنابراین مشخص است که در لبه های منفی پالس کلاک، حالت خروجی تریگر می شود. فلیپ فلاپ Master-Slave را می توان از طریق اتصال آبشاری دو لچ ساخت که با پالس کلاک های در فاز مخالف تغذیه می شوند.
از شکل بالا می توان دریافت که در لبه بالا رونده سیگنال پالس کلاک، فلیپ فلاپ Master داده ها را از ورودی داده D بارگذاری می کند، بنابراین فلیپ فلاپ Master روشن است.
اما در لبه پایین رونده پالس کلاک، فلیپ فلاپ Slave داده را بارگذاری می کند، پس این بار فلیپ فلاپ Slave روشن است.
بنابراین، در هر لحظه یکی از فلیپ فلاپ های Master یا Slave روشن و دیگری خاموش است، اما هر دو هم زمان نمی توانند روشن باشند. پس زمانی که یک پالس کامل 0-1-0 به ورودی کلاک اعمال شود، خروجی Q مقدار D را در خود کپی می کند.
آی سی های مختلفی برای فلیپ فلاپ D، هم از نوع TTL و هم CMOS وجود دارند که متداول ترین آن 74LS74 (یک آی سی فلیپ فلاپ D دوتایی) است.
این آی سی شامل دو فلیپ فلاپ بای استابل D در یک چیپ است و امکان ایجاد فلیپ فلاپ تکی یا Master-Slave را فراهم می کند. آی سی دیگر فلیپ فلاپ های نوع D، آی سی 74LS174 HEX است که دارای ورودی مستقیم CLEAR است.
آی سی 74LS175 Quad دارای خروجی مکمل بوده و 74LS273 Octal دارای هشت عدد فلیپ فلاپ D با یک ورودی CLEAR در یک پکیج است. نمایی از مدار داخلی آی سی 74LS74 Dual در شکل زیر دیده می شود.
در تصویر زیر تعدادی از آی سی های فلیپ فلاپ نوع D را می توان دید.